We just bought from JV Like and, whilst their pre-sale interest. negotiation and service was good, the collection wasn't great (car clearly hadn't been valeted and a scratch they'd dealt with was a complete balls-up (wrong colour match and not lacquered - obviously a Chips Away-type repair).
Sales guy (AD) was pretty good, though he seemed frustrated that we were asking them to dot i's and cross t's. Perhaps they are used to dealing on trust. Overall not bad, but not world class.
